Keurig believes that the optimal temperature for brewing coffee, tea, and hot cocoa is 192°F. This is the internal temperature of the water in your coffee maker. However, once your coffee, tea, or hot cocoa is brewed, the dispensed temperature can vary greatly. In-cup temperature depends on the cup temperature and material. When brewing into an insulated container, such as a foam or paper cup, 180-185°F in-cup temperature is typically attained. In addition, dispensing into a cold ceramic mug will cool the coffee significantly. Please note that stream temperature of the first brew after turn-on or after an extended idle period can be a couple degrees cooler. We hope this information is helpful.
